A leading funeral service provider is seeking a Funeral Director for their Peterborough location. The ideal candidate will have experience in conducting funerals and possess a strong knowledge of the funeral process. This role involves ensuring smooth operations on the day of the funeral and working closely with the team to provide compassionate service to families.
Benefits include:
- Competitive salary
- Comprehensive training
- Various employee perks like annual leave and life assurance
